Problems started last Oct with a feeling of imbalance that came on fairly suddenly. I rang the go and was told probable labyrinthitis. Over a few days it got worse and I had a bad few days. It slowly improved over a couple of weeks. No ear symptoms during this time. I was then fine for around 4 weeks before the imbalance creeped in again and after about a week worsened and I was off work for 2 wks. It slowly improved over a few wks and I managed part time back at work. Seen a specialist during second episode who thought probable labyrinthitis with second episode a decompensstion. Had an mri done which was apparently normal. Hearing test showed bilateral mid frequency loss (cookie bite) but specialist felt this was probably congenital and unconnected. Fast forward about 6 wks after feeling well the dizziness creeped back in and I experienced a drop in hearing in my left ear with a full feeling lasting around 48 hrs before subsiding and leaving me with a low rumbling tinnitus (like a car engine in the distance). I seen gp during the hearing loss and he couldnt see anytging my ear. He used a tuning fork and I could hear it better at the front than back of ear. Ive woke today ( 1 week after first hearing loss) and my hearing has reduced in my left ear again and sound seems to be reverberating in it. Any ideas? I don't seem to have the well defined vertigo episodes that Menieres sufferers seem to get. I've arranged to see my specialist again.thanks.
